Issued by: Shanghai Municipal Administration for Market Regulation
Release Date: February 6, 2025
Links: https://www.ssme.sh.gov.cn/public/news!loadNewsDetail.do?id=2c9e8831949272af0194df121cbd21f5
To further optimize the business environment and provide convenient registration services for enterprises, the Shanghai Municipal Administration for Market Regulation has released the Ten Measures for Facilitating Market Access Registration. The following highlights are worth attention:
1. Full-process online registration for foreign enterprises
a. Expand the service of "Shanghai Enterprise Registration Online" to cover full-process online registration services for foreign (regional) enterprises engaged in production and business activities within China and resident representative offices of foreign enterprises.
2. Intelligent enterprise name assistance system
a. Optimize the intelligent assistance system for enterprise names by leveraging advanced large-scale models and big data algorithms. This system intelligently analyzes the preferences of applicants and recommend available names in real time, helping applicants quickly select the names they "want" and that are "available".
3. Standardized business premises database
a. Replicate and promote the standardized registration information database of business premises citywide, integrating property details via a unified code linked to rental contract standards. This integration eliminates the need for submitting additional residency certification documents.
4. Batch signature and download functions
a. Introduce the "Batch Signature" and "Batch Download" functions to streamline the online registration process. Individuals who need to electronically sign can sign all registration documents of up to fifty branches under their names with only one identity verification; For chain enterprises that appoint the same person as the head of multiple stores, the person in charge can download in bulk the electronic business licenses of all the stores under their names with only one identity verification.
5. One license for multiple locations cross-districts
a. Eliminate regional barriers and enable cross-district business premises filing under the "one license for multiple locations" framework. Enterprises operating in multiple locations across the city can now submit a unified application to the registration authority at their registered address to file business premises for all citywide stores.
6. Mandatory dual rejection follow-up system
a. Introduce the "Mandatory Dual Rejection Follow-Up" system for online business registration. During the online application process, if an application is rejected for the second time, staff are required to proactively contact the applicant, clearly explain the reasons for rejection, and offer tailored guidance to assist in revising the application materials.
